assessing NIH stroke scale with patient and using blunt fill needle to perform

RN performing NIH on patient at approximately [REDACTED]. RN uses blunt tip needle for dull for patient 's sensation testing. As RN flips needle RN pokes right index finger throughglove and immediately bleeds. Patient skin is extremely thin and RN was unable to determine if there was any possibility for a skin break from patient during assessment and the needle stick afterwards.

Contaminated Sharp FingerIndex - Right 1st Joint
